DescriptionDescriptionSpecificity Recombinant Bee Venom Phospholipase A2 Background Bee venom phospholipase A2 (BV-PLA2) is the primary allergen in bee venom. It is a hydrolytic enzyme which cleaves the sn-2-acyl bond of phospholipids at the lipid/water interface. BV-PLA2 is a 14-16kDa glycoprotein consisting of 134 amino acids with a single carbohydrate side chain at residue Asn13. BV-PLA2 displays 3 peptide T-cell epitopes and 1 glycopeptide T-cell epitope which are recognized by allergic and non-allergic bee venom-sensitized individuals.
